为什么要从web前端转向web3?
随着区块链技术的兴起,web3成为了人们关注的热点,很多web前端开发者也开始考虑转向web3。那么为什么要从web前端转向web3呢?有以下几个原因:
1.1 探索新的技术领域。
转向web3可以认识到更多的技术领域,了解区块链技术和智能合约开发,可以拓宽个人的技术视野。
1.2 抓住发展机遇。
区块链技术是一个快速发展的领域,具有广阔的应用前景。转向web3可以抓住这个发展机遇,提供更多的就业和创业机会。
1.3 解决web2的问题。
web2时代存在各种问题,如集中化、隐私安全等。web3技术可以提供更去中心化的解决方案,保护用户隐私和数据安全。
怎样从web前端转向web3?
转向web3需要一些具体的方法和技巧,以下是一些建议:
2.1 学习区块链和智能合约的基础知识。
了解区块链的基本概念、工作原理等,熟悉智能合约的开发和部署过程。可以通过在线教程、文档、书籍等学习资料来进行学习。
2.2 掌握区块链平台和开发工具。
熟悉常见的区块链平台,如以太坊、EOS等,并学会使用相关的开发工具和框架,如Solidity、Truffle等。
2.3 参与开源项目和社区。
通过参与开源项目和社区,可以与其他web3开发者交流和学习,学会使用最新的技术、解决问题的方法。
2.4 开发完整的web3应用。
尝试开发一个完整的web3应用,从前端界面到智能合约的开发、测试和部署等,全面了解web3开发的流程和技术要求。
转向web3的技巧有哪些?
在转向web3的过程中,有一些技巧可以帮助你更好地适应和掌握web3开发:
3.1 深入理解智能合约。
智能合约是web3开发的核心,深入理解智能合约的概念、特点和开发要点,能够更好地进行自己的开发和测试。
3.2 学会使用区块链浏览器。
区块链浏览器可以帮助你查看区块链上的交易、合约等信息,熟练掌握使用区块链浏览器的方法对于开发和调试非常有帮助。
3.3 关注最新的web3技术动态。
区块链技术在不断发展,新的技术和工具也会不断出现。保持对最新技术动态的关注,学习和尝试使用新的工具和技术。
3.4 掌握web前端的技术要点。
虽然转向web3,但前端开发依然扮演重要的角色,掌握好前端的技术要点,对于开发用户友好的web3界面非常重要。
web3开发会遇到哪些挑战?
web3开发相比传统的web前端开发会遇到一些新的挑战:
4.1 复杂的技术体系。
web3开发涉及到的技术体系相对复杂,包括区块链、智能合约、去中心化存储等。需要学习和掌握这些新的技术。
4.2 安全性要求高。
区块链技术要求数据的安全性和合约的安全性非常高,需要掌握相关的安全开发和测试方法。
4.3 兼容性和性能问题。
区块链平台和技术还在快速发展,存在兼容性和性能方面的问题。需要在开发过程中注意处理好这些问题。
4.4 更新频繁的技术和工具。
区块链技术和工具在不断更新,需要及时学习和适应最新的技术和工具。
web前端转向web3的前景如何?
web前端转向web3的前景非常广阔:
5.1 就业和创业机会增加。
随着区块链技术的发展,web3开发人才供不应求,有很多就业和创业机会等待开发者的到来。
5.2 技术视野更加广阔。
转向web3可以认识到更多的技术领域,了解区块链技术和智能合约开发,拓宽个人的技术视野。
5.3 探索新的应用场景。
web3技术具有广阔的应用前景,可以在金融、物联网、供应链等领域探索新的应用场景。
5.4 参与开源项目和社区。
web3开发者可以积极参与对开源项目和社区做出贡献,获得更多的机会和认可。
总的来说,web前端转向web3具有很多的机遇和挑战,适应和掌握web3技术将会是一个有前景的方向。